It depends on the cenarios. If it's everyone deep, and u know there are a lot of recreative players who will pay with anything, u should put as many chips on the pot as u can (that doenst mean shoving 60BB against a mini-raise). If it's late game, with the effective stacks being very low, it's better in mostly cases to just call and wait for more action.
